Форум русскоязычного сообщества Ubuntu


Автор Тема: Выключение из консоли без sudo  (Прочитано 713 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н Umely

  • Автор темы
  • Любитель
  • *
  • Сообщений: 90
    • Просмотр профиля
Выключение из консоли без sudo
« : 21 Апрель 2012, 01:06:52 »
Как это делать, разве нет приложений/виджетов, которые выключают по расписанию, не имея рут прав?
Debian -УГ, KDE -УГ.
Kubuntu 16.04.4, KDE 5.36, Acer V5-572PG.

Оффлайн arrecck

  • Старожил
  • *
  • Сообщений: 1726
    • Просмотр профиля
Re: Выключение из консоли без sudo
« Ответ #1 : 21 Апрель 2012, 01:24:11 »
man sudoers

Оффлайн ende_neu

  • Старожил
  • *
  • Сообщений: 2473
    • Просмотр профиля
Re: Выключение из консоли без sudo
« Ответ #2 : 21 Апрель 2012, 16:40:51 »
>не имея рут прав?

Через DBUS

dbus-send --system --print-reply --dest="org.freedesktop.ConsoleKit" /org/freedesktop/ConsoleKit/Manager org.freedesktop.ConsoleKit.Manager.Stop

Оффлайн Umely

  • Автор темы
  • Любитель
  • *
  • Сообщений: 90
    • Просмотр профиля
Re: Выключение из консоли без sudo
« Ответ #3 : 21 Апрель 2012, 21:34:11 »
>не имея рут прав?

Через DBUS

dbus-send --system --print-reply --dest="org.freedesktop.ConsoleKit" /org/freedesktop/ConsoleKit/Manager org.freedesktop.ConsoleKit.Manager.Stop
О, да, это конечно правильно, через dbus, но насколько это совместимо между версиями, потому что 9.10 например выключалась по команде
dbus-send --system --print-reply --dest="org.freedesktop.Hal" /org/freedesktop/Hal/devices/computer org.freedesktop.Hal.Device.SystemPowerManagement.Shutdown

Может кто в курсе как послать сигнал acpi? Там вроде есть более универсальный способ
« Последнее редактирование: 21 Апрель 2012, 21:36:13 от Umely »
Debian -УГ, KDE -УГ.
Kubuntu 16.04.4, KDE 5.36, Acer V5-572PG.

 

Страница сгенерирована за 0.129 секунд. Запросов: 24.